Asset allotment continues to be the keystone of effective investment management, establishing approximately ninety percent of portfolio performance during lengthy durations. The thoughtful distribution of investments throughout various asset classes-- including equities, steady earnings bonds, non-traditional assets, and liquidity parallels-- requires thorough consideration of personal risk tolerance, investment timeline, and personal goals. Modern portfolio management theory suggests that investment diversification across uncorrelated assets can potentially reduce overall portfolio volatility while maintaining expected returns. Qualified investment managers regularly utilize cutting-edge modeling techniques to enhance asset allocation decisions, here considering factors like market cycles, financial signals, and geopolitical influences. The adoption of dynamic rebalancing approaches guarantees that portfolios sustain their desired risk characteristics in spite of market variations. Risk oversight techniques establish the foundation upon which sustainable investment success is built, incorporating both organized and unsystematic risk aspects. Investment diversification across geographical regions, market sectors, and investment styles assists minimize concentration risk while possibly enhancing long-term returns. Trained advisors often suggest executing hedging methods in times of increased market uncertainty, using tools like options contracts or reverse exchange-traded funds to safeguard portfolio worth. The concept of correlation analysis plays an essential role in grasping how varied investments move in relation to one another in various market scenarios. Stress analysis portfolios with past scenarios provides information into possible drawback hazards and assists investors prepare for negative market environments. Routine monitoring of risk metrics, like standard deviation, beta coefficients, and maximum drawdown calculations, enable proactive modifications to preserve suitable risk thresholds. Technological integration has transformed wealth oversight approaches, allowing greater sophisticated analysis and portfolio methods than ever. Artificial Intelligence and machine learning algorithms now assist in identifying pattern shifts, forecasting price movements, and executing transactions with extraordinary pace and precision. Robo-advisors have now democratized access to high-quality wealth management services, providing automated rebalancing and tax-loss harvesting at affordable prices. Extensive data analytics allows investment professionals to analyze vast amounts of market data, fiscal markers, and opinion data to make more informed investment decisions. The advent of exchange-traded funds has now given investors cost-effective access to varied portfolio exposure across numerous asset categories and investment strategies. Digital platforms currently offer real-time investment monitoring, performance reporting, and risk analysis tools that were once accessible solely to institutional participants.
